Book excerpt: "The Bible is a letter God has sent to us; prayer is a letter we send to him." Matthew Henry Matthew Henry, known for his exegetical commentaries of the Bible, was a minister in England at the turn of the 18th century. Being a nonconformist, he was prevented from holding public office, from participating in many social functions, could not graduate from any English or Welsh Universities, and was burdened with numerous other limitations. The Act of Uniformity, the Five Mile Act, and the Test Acts levied harsh punishments against him and his family, along with all other nonconformists and Catholics within the realm. Yet Henry believed in a practical faith, one that should be used to improve any person's daily living. As such, prayers should be done correctly, frequently, and fervently. His book, A Method for Prayer, gives instructions not just for how to pray, but also when one should pray. Besides the Lord's Prayer, another dozen practical and timely specific prayers are discussed. Now almost two centuries after it was published, A Method for Prayer, gives a glimpse of religious life after the Restoration. Not only does it allow the reader an opportunity to reflect on the long struggle to reach religious freedom, it also remains a practical tool for faith.

Book excerpt: The prayer which our Lord delivered to the disciples as a model in their approaches to God, and which has been designated "The Lord's Prayer," is recorded by two Evangelists, and was spoken on two different occasions. In the Sermon on the Mount our Lord was reproving the superstition which regarded the frequent iteration of mere words as acceptable with God, and the Pharisaism which made a public parade of prayer to obtain the praise of men. Luke records that at a later period of Christ's ministry, "As He was praying in a certain place, when He ceased, one of His disciples said unto Him, Lord, teach us to pray, as John also taught his disciples." This disciple may have forgotten the earlier instruction. Or he may have regarded it as too brief, or designed for the general multitude to whom it was addressed, and so asked for some counsel specially applicable to the inner circle of the disciples, similar to some teaching so given to the more intimate friends and followers of the Baptist. But our Lord simply repeated the subject-matter of the same Divine model, as containing the essence of all we need to ask, and as showing the spirit and manner of all acceptable prayer.

Book excerpt: Since the beginning of Christianity, the Lord's Prayer has occupied an important place in the lives of Jesus's disciples, for it is the prayer Jesus himself taught them. Like other biblical prayers, the Lord's Prayer contains words people offer to God. But since this prayer is from Jesus and is part of Scripture, it is also God's Word to people. When we say this prayer, not only are we speaking to God, but God is also speaking to us.
